Booster Bundle vs Elite Trainer Box
Last reviewed:
Quick answer
A booster bundle (6 loose packs) is almost always the cheapest price per pack, while the ETB (9 packs) adds accessories, a promo and gift presentation at a higher per-pack cost. Budget openers should default to the bundle; gift buyers to the ETB.

Our verdict
For sets sold mainly through bundles and ETBs (Prismatic Evolutions, Pokémon 151, Black Bolt / White Flare), the bundle is the value pick and the ETB is the gift pick.

Frequently asked questions
›Why are booster bundles so popular for special sets?
Special sets like Prismatic Evolutions and Pokémon 151 have no standard booster box in English, so bundles are the cheapest bulk option and sell out fast.
›Do bundles and ETBs have the same pull rates?
They contain the same packs, so assume the same estimated per-pack rates. No product guarantees a specific card.
